Note that the phrase first come, first serve is incorrect, the past tense form served should be used. The term should be hyphenated only when used as an adjectival phrase before a noun, as in first-come, first-served.

What is the meaning of FCFS?

What Does First Come, First Served (FCFS) Mean? First come, first served (FCFS) is an operating system process scheduling algorithm and a network routing management mechanism that automatically executes queued requests and processes by the order of their arrival.

Where is FCFS used?

This is used in Batch Systems. It’s easy to understand and implement programmatically, using a Queue data structure, where a new process enters through the tail of the queue, and the scheduler selects process from the head of the queue. A perfect real life example of FCFS scheduling is buying tickets at ticket counter.

Who said first come first serve?

The prompt get first choice. This idea was stated by Chaucer (ca. 1386) in The Wife of Bath’s Tale, “Whoso first cometh to the mill, first grist,” and was cited as a proverb by Erasmus.

What is first come first serve scheduling?

First come first serve (FCFS) scheduling algorithm simply schedules the jobs according to their arrival time. The job which comes first in the ready queue will get the CPU first. The lesser the arrival time of the job, the sooner will the job get the CPU.

What are the advantages of the first come first served distribution method?

Processes are dispatched according to their arrival time on the ready queue. This algorithm is always non preemptive, once a process is assigned to CPU, it runs to completion. Advantages : more predictable than other schemes since it offers time.

Why is it first come first serve?

The expression first come, first served began life as a proverb having the same sense as the early bird catches the worm. Both proverbs are admonitions against dawdling. The proverb was adopted by shopkeepers to convey the idea that customers would be served in the order of their arrival.

What is starvation OS?

Starvation is the problem that occurs when high priority processes keep executing and low priority processes get blocked for indefinite time. In heavily loaded computer system, a steady stream of higher-priority processes can prevent a low-priority process from ever getting the CPU.

Which scheduling is best in OS?

There is no universal “best” scheduling algorithm, and many operating systems use extended or combinations of the scheduling algorithms above. For example, Windows NT/XP/Vista uses a multilevel feedback queue, a combination of fixed-priority preemptive scheduling, round-robin, and first in, first out algorithms.

What is the shortest job first?

Shortest job first is a scheduling algorithm in which the process with the smallest execution time is selected for execution next. Shortest job first can be either preemptive or non-preemptive. … It also reduces the average waiting time for other processes awaiting execution.
